Pacific recap October 8, 2013
Adding to the longest winning streak in Pacific this week, Burbank beat Pasadena 42-7. The win marks fifth in a row for the the Bulldogs.
Burroughs moved up to 463 from 559 in the state rankings this week, the biggest jump in the league. The Indians were able to move up by topping Crescenta Valley 24-17.
Ryan Meredith threw for 92 yards and 3 touchdowns. He was 8-11 with 0 interceptions.
Meredith put up the best numbers in passing as Burbank beat the Bulldogs. Meredith's favorite target this week was Oharjee Brown, who caught 6 passes for 60 yards.
The Falcons' Brian Gadsby and Jordan Lobianco led the league in both passing and receiving yards. 6-2 quarterback Gadsby has thrown for 1,268 yards this season, while Lobianco has 20 catches for 359 yards. James Williams from Hector Valencia's team leads the league in rushing with 469 yards.
One of Pacific's premier quarterbacks will face off with its top pass rusher when Crescenta Valley and the Bulldogs face off next week.
A big matchup in the league this week will be when Paul Schilling's team takes on Burbank. As it stands, the Falcons are in third, while the Bulldogs are in first.
There should be lots of points scored when Crescenta Valley and Burbank face off this week. The top two offenses in the league, the Falcons comes in having scored 194 this season, while the Bulldogs have scored 241. Crescenta Valley scored 17 points last week as it lost to Burroughs.
Muir took down Glendale 40-0 last week, the largest margin of any game.
